Choosing the Right Punch Press for Different Applications

Different industries have different requirements for punching equipment. A manufacturer producing small precision components may focus on accuracy and flexibility, while larger industrial applications may require stronger processing capability and stable operation.

Before selecting equipment, buyers should consider:

  • Material type and thickness requirements
  • Production volume and processing frequency
  • Component design complexity
  • Integration with existing manufacturing systems
